What Idaho Music Academy Offers

Idaho Music Academy offers one-on-one piano lessons in Boise for beginners and advancing pianists. Lessons are personalized to your skill level, learning style, and musical interests.

What You’ll Learn in Our Piano Lessons

Every lesson is built around your personal goals and how you learn best. Our piano curriculum follows traditional training, but it stays flexible and student-centered.

  • Learn how to read music and understand theory
  • Improve technique, hand position, and rhythm
  • Explore different styles, including classical, pop, worship, and more
  • Build good practice habits and self-discipline over time
  • Develop confidence for recitals or casual playing
  • Prepare for auditions, competitions, or school performances when needed

Piano Lessons for Kids, Teens, and Adults

Students of all ages and levels are welcome. Here’s how lessons typically look for different groups.

Piano icon

Kids Piano Lessons (Ages 5+)

Fun, structured lessons help kids build strong foundations in note reading, rhythm, and technique. We keep things moving, but without pressure or rushing progress.

Piano icon

Adult Piano Lessons

Many adults come to piano with a fresh perspective, or after a long break. We support beginners, returning players, and anyone looking for a new creative outlet. Lessons move at a pace that makes sense for real life schedules.

Piano icon

Intermediate and Advanced Students

We help advancing pianists sharpen technique, work through new repertoire, and prepare for auditions or collegiate study when that’s the goal.

Meet Your Piano Instructor: Luann Fife

Idaho Music Academy founder Luann Fife has taught private piano since 1988 and leads our piano program with decades of experience. She holds a Bachelor of Music in Piano Performance from Boise State University and has served as a collaborative pianist, festival judge, and teacher to students across the Treasure Valley.
